为什么移动端适配是娱乐网站的生命线?
2025年移动设备流量占比已突破85%,响应式设计不再是选择题而是必选项。核心解决方案包括:
- 动态视口技术:通过vw/vh单位实现元素等比缩放,配合媒体查询适配不同屏幕
- 触摸交互优化:按钮热区需≥48px,滑动惯性滚动时长控制在300ms内
- 网络感知加载:4G环境下优先加载480P预览视频,WiFi环境自动切换1080P源文件
当前主流框架中,Vue3的组合式API在组件复用率上比React提升27%,特别适合需要频繁迭代的娱乐业务模块开发。通过Webpack的Tree Shaking技术,可将移动端包体积压缩至1.2MB以内。
高并发架构如何承载百万级流量?
阿里云实测数据显示,2025年娱乐网站峰值QPS普遍超过5万,这要求系统具备四级缓存体系:
- 浏览器缓存:静态资源设置max-age=31536000强缓存
- CDN边缘缓存:采用QUIC协议降低30%首包延迟
- 服务端缓存:Redis集群部署,热点数据TTL≤5秒
- 数据库缓存:MySQL查询结果内存驻留机制
在数据库层面,分库分表+读写分离已成标配。建议将用户表按UID取模分32库,每库再水平拆分为1024张表。通过ShardingSphere中间件,单表数据量控制在500万条以内。实测该方案使淘宝级娱乐平台查询耗时从230ms降至19ms。
如何实现秒级弹性扩容?
当流量突发增长200%时,Kubernetes+HPA组合能实现90秒内完成容器扩容:
- 指标采集:Prometheus实时监控CPU/内存使用率
- 扩容策略:设定CPU>70%持续2分钟触发扩容
- 节点预热:通过EC2 Spot实例池保持10%空闲资源
某直播平台实战数据显示,该方案成功应对了跨年晚会期间300万用户同时打赏的流量洪峰,期间服务可用性保持99.99%。
移动端特效与性能如何平衡?
WebGL+WA**技术组合让移动端3D渲染效率提升8倍:
- 使用Blender导出glTF格式模型文件
- 通过Three.js实现骨骼动画和粒子特效
- 关键计算逻辑用Rust编写并编译为WA**模块
实测数据显示,该方案在骁龙8 Gen3芯片上可实现60FPS稳定渲染,内存占用比传统方案减少42%。建议特效层级控制在3级以内,超过该阈值时自动降级为CSS动画。
支付系统如何兼顾安全与体验?
2025年主流娱乐平台采用分布式事务+国密算法双重保障:
- 支付链路启用**4加密传输
- 余额变更通过Seata框架保证ACID特性
- 风控系统实时分析200+维度数据
实测某社交娱乐APP接入该方案后,支付成功率从89%提升至97.3%,资损率降至0.0007%。建议设置动态验证策略:单笔≤500元免密支付,大额交易强制生物识别。
用户留存的核心秘密武器?
实时推荐系统需融合三种算法:
- 协同过滤:计算用户相似度矩阵
- 内容推荐:BERT提取文本特征向量
- 时序预测:LSTM网络分析点击行为
某视频平台数据显示,混合推荐算法使人均观看时长从48分钟增至72分钟。关键在建立实时特征库,要求特征数据延迟≤1秒,建议使用Flink流处理引擎。
遇到技术选型困难怎么办?
2025年技术栈选择需遵循5:3:2法则:
- 50%成熟方案(React/Vue、Spring Cloud)
- 30%前沿技术(WebGPU、Serverless)
- 20%自研组件(分布式ID生成器)
当在Node.js和Java间犹豫时,参考这个决策树:
- 需要快速迭代 → Node.js+Express
- 涉及复杂事务 → Java+Spring Boot
- 超高并发场景 → Go+微服务
系统监控的致命盲点有哪些?
全链路追踪必须覆盖四个维度:
- 前端性能:首次内容渲染时间(FCP)
- **状态:每秒错误请求数(EPS)
- 服务间调用:Apdex指数监控
- 数据库健康:慢查询占比
某头部平台的经验表明,完善的监控体系可使故障平均修复时间(MTTR)从47分钟缩短至8分钟。建议设置多级告警:普通事件企业微信通知,P0级故障自动拨号提醒。